The transonic phase of the 0.0088105-scale MSC orbiter booster separation test was conducted in the LTV 4-foot high speed wind tunnel, at Mach numbers of 0.6,0.9, 1.1, and 1.38. The purpose of this test was to define the effects of the orbiter/ booster proximity interference on the aerodynamic characteristics of the launch configuration during separation or abort maneuvers. Each model had both straight and delta wings available for variation of launch vehicle configuration concepts.
